Output 9e67dbbff5f30da481e6af5eb9d01d2e3a40efe56916fa622b682599b0adea8a:11

value
909143768
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53dfbd7fa906a9ad4b9b27890b729ae9915e50be OP_EQUAL
address
MFYeM6WRy5KFYtqSL29yY1tS35W5oaqaCw
transaction
9e67dbbff5f30da481e6af5eb9d01d2e3a40efe56916fa622b682599b0adea8a
spent
true